Imperial Brands Plc is seeking a Network Design Lead to transform a global FMCG supply chain through advanced analytics, network modelling and strategic thinking that designs future-ready networks and delivers business value across regions. You will lead high-impact projects, partner with senior stakeholders, standardise data processes and help improve resilience across procurement, manufacturing and distribution on a global scale.

How to prepare for a job interview at Imperial Brands PLC

Know Your Basics in Supply Chain Management

Make sure you've got a solid grasp of key supply chain concepts like demand forecasting, inventory management, and logistics. We could be quizzed on these during technical rounds, so brush up on any software tools commonly used in the industry like SAP or Oracle. This knowledge will help us show we can hit the ground running!

Show Off Your Analytical Skills

Prepare to discuss real-world scenarios where you've used data analysis to solve supply chain challenges. If you've got experience with tools like Excel or Tableau, get ready to talk about how you've used these to optimise processes or improve efficiencies. Employers love seeing that we can turn data into actionable insights!
